Beef Bolognese - Delish!

  1. In a food processor, pulse the onions, garlic, celery and carrots until finely chopped.
  2. In a Dutch oven (or large soup pot), heat the oil over medium heat. Add the onion mixture with a pinch each of salt and pepper. Cook, stirring occasionally, until softened, about 5 minutes.
  3. Add the ground beef and cook, stirring occasionally, until cooked through, about 8 to 10 minutes. Add the broth and the red and white wines and simmer for 10 minutes.
  4. Add the tomato sauce, ketchup, bay leaves, thyme, oregano, 1 t. salt and 1/2 t. black pepper. Bring to a boil,then reduce the heat to low and simmer, covered, for about 30 minutes. Check on it occasionally during the cooking time and add more broth or tomato sauce if a saucier consitency is desired.
  5. Remove and discard the bay leaves and thyme sprigs. Serve the beef bolognese over any pasta and enjoy!

yellow onions, garlic, celery, carrot, olive oil, kosher salt, ground beef, beef broth, dry red wine, white wine, tomato sauce, ketchup, bay leaves, thyme, oregano
